SourceForge.net hosts Bika LIMS

Bika · New functions specification and use cases

Bika Lab Systems -  web based open source LIMS     v2.0, 17 October 2006, lemoene

Quantum Analytical Services - open source LIMS by Bika
Sponsor

Project home

HTML Wire frame model

Document notes

General

Samples

Chemical Analysis
     Requests
     Templates
     Job Cards
     Quotes

Analysis Specifications

Micro-Bio Analysis
     Requests
     Job Cards
Hygiene Surveys
     
Templates
Visual Inspections
Staff Surveys
Cultures and Antibiograms

Orders

MicroB, Order and other Quotes

Invoices

Price Lists

Reports

 

Chemical Analysis Quotes

Quotes in the wire frame model here::

Purpose

To issue quotes to clients – per e-mail, fax, print, and keep the quote on the client’s home page

Published quotes cannot be edited - if further negotiations result in  more edits, the quote is copied into a new quote with new serial number

Creating, editing, publishing and viewing a quote

Use case

Role players - labmanager

the role player navigates to the client’s quotes page

and presses the [add analysis quote] button. messy – will be improved

she is offered the option to compile a quote based on the AR templates for the client already – if so she selects a template from a pick list and presses [next]

the system show a ‘new quote’ page with the required client details identified up to here completed already

the role player enters the expiry date for the quote

she enters an order number if supplied by client

if the client preferences indicates quotes to be e-mailed or faxed, the role player selects which other recipients to be copied – the system provides a default list off the database. cc recipients receive the quote as per the preferences in their own set-ups

depending template selection or not, the role player is offered a ‘new quote’ page with some analyses listed already

analyses are listed with checkboxes to include or exclude them with

prices shown are of the pricelist – taking into consideration whether the client is a corporate or not and also applying the discount percentage as set up for the client

the role player may overwrite the discount % and prices get recalculated

Apart form prices for quoted services, quotes show:

serial number

date

client

expiry date

order number (supplied by corporates)

‘discount applies’ if so

clients get riders

‘Additional unquoted for tests may be required’

‘Sample retention of max n days’ – n be read of the database and maintained in the LIMS Analysis Services set-up

she adds any additional comments in a Remarks field

when satisfied, the role player presses [submit] – the quote is now saved but not yet visible to the client on her web page

the role player presses [publish] on the change status drop down menu and the quote is published to the client according her publication preferences for quotes

and to cc recipients according their quote preferences

now the quote is also visible on her home page. Published quotes cannot be edited - if further negotiations result in  more edits, the quote is copied into a new quote with new serial number

Accepting and Performing a quote

Use case

Role players - client contact

the client contact browses to the ‘published’ quotes list and clicks on the quote to be considered

if satisfied, she clicks on [accept] in the change status drop down menu

the labmanager gets notified that the quote was accepted

when the samples quoted for arrive, the analysis requests for the quote are created by clicking on [perform] in the change status drop down menu

ARs created from a quote cannot be edited!!!

Rejecting a quote

Use case

Role players - client contact

the client contact browses to the ‘published’ quotes list and clicks on the quote to be considered

she clicks on [reject]

the labmanager gets notified that the quote was rejected

Expiring a quote

Use case

Role players - labmanager, the system

at a set number of days before the quote expires, maintained in the lab accounts set-up, the system sends a warning to both client (and his cc list) as well as the labmanager about the pending expiry

when the quote’s expiry date arrives and the client has not accepted or rejected it, it expires

the labmanager and client gets notified that the quote has expired